How they compare

Senegal currently reports 164.31 million kg against 163.69 million kg in Republic of Korea, a difference of 616,000 kg.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Senegal ahead.

Republic of Korea ranks 65th and Senegal ranks 64th of 190 countries.

Senegal has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

The Livestock Manure domain of FAOSTAT contains estimates of nitrogen (N) inputs to agricultural soils from livestock manure. Data on the N losses to air and water are also disseminated. These estimates are compiled using official FAOSTAT statistics of animal stocks and by applying the internationally approved Guidelines of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C). Data are available by country, with global coverage and updated annually.The following elements are disseminated: 1) Stocks; 2) Amount excreted in manure (N content); 3) Manure left on pasture (N content); 4) Manure left on pasture that volatilises (N content); 5) Manure left on pasture that leaches (N content); 6) Manure treated (N content); 7) Losses from manure treated (N content); 8) Manure applied to soils (N content); 9) Manure applied to soils that volatilises (N content); 10) Manure applied to soils that leaches (N content).
